Transaction Media Networks (TMN), a provider of electronic payment services, announced that its annual gross merchandise value (GMV) for cashless payments exceeded a record 5.5 trillion yen in 2025. With over 1.21 million connected payment terminals, the company will now focus on supporting retailer profitability through its 'Information Processing Business' by utilizing payment data.

Q: What kind of company is TMN?
A: TMN is a company that provides payment gateway services connecting credit cards, e-money, and QR payments, as well as information processing services utilizing purchasing data.
Q: What is the Information Processing Business?
A: It is a business that collects, integrates, and analyzes purchasing data flowing through payment networks to support promotional optimization and profitability for retailers.
Q: What is the scale of TMN's payment network?
A: It connects over 1.21 million payment terminals across Japan, supporting 5.5 trillion yen in annual transaction volume.
